For this card, I used the Love You Tons stamp set + coordinating dies, the Stitched Journaling Card die set, some Pink Lemonade Lawn Trimmings, and the LF heart dies.  Here's the video showing the card from start to finish: 



In the video, I share a few tips and tricks including an idea to make your own stencils.  For this card, I used the Stitched Journaling Card die set to make a stencil out of a post-it note.  See all the colorful hearts stenciled on the kraft cardstock?  



As I said in the video, you could choose to make a more permanent stencil out of acetate so it could be used over and over again.  I think it's a really fun idea that brings new life to your dies!
